Green Tea: The Antioxidant-Rich Foundation

Green Tea, renowned for its health benefits, is the perfect base for our Digestive Harmony Tea. Rich in antioxidants, Green Tea aids in neutralizing harmful free radicals and reducing oxidative stress in the body. Its mild caffeine content offers a gentle metabolic boost, enhancing digestion without overwhelming the system. The catechins in Green Tea, especially EGCG, are known for their anti-inflammatory properties, making it an ideal ingredient for a tea focused on digestive wellness.

Triphala: Ayurvedic Powerhouse for Digestion

Triphala, a staple in Ayurvedic medicine, is a blend of three fruits: Amalaki, Bibhitaki, and Haritaki. This powerful combination brings a wealth of benefits to the Digestive Harmony Tea. Triphala is revered for its gentle cleansing action, helping to remove toxins and maintain a balanced digestive system. Its rejuvenating properties nourish and restore the gut lining, promoting overall digestive health.

Mint: Cooling Comfort for the Stomach

Mint is a timeless herb cherished for its refreshing flavour and ability to soothe the digestive tract. The natural compounds in Mint, particularly menthol, provide a cooling sensation that helps alleviate indigestion, bloating, and discomfort symptoms. Its inclusion in the tea offers immediate relief and a pleasant, refreshing taste that makes each cup a revitalizing experience.

Licorice: Sweet Soothing for Gastrointestinal Health

Licorice adds a natural sweetness to the Digestive Harmony Tea, but its benefits extend far beyond its flavour. Known for its soothing properties, Licorice helps reduce inflammation in the gastrointestinal tract, relieving discomfort and irritation. The glycyrrhizin in Licorice also supports the body's natural repair processes, making it a valuable ingredient for maintaining a healthy and balanced digestive system.

Cinnamon: The Warming Digestive Aid

Cinnamon, a spice celebrated for its delightful aroma and flavour, also boasts numerous health benefits, particularly for digestion. Its warming properties stimulate digestive enzymes, aiding in the breakdown of food more efficiently. Cinnamon is also known to regulate blood sugar levels, making it a valuable ally for maintaining a balanced and healthy metabolism.

Rose Petals: Gentle Nurturing for the Stomach

The delicate inclusion of Rose Petals in the Digestive Harmony Tea adds a touch of floral elegance and contributes to digestive wellness. Rose Petals are known for their soothing properties, helping to calm the stomach and reduce inflammation. Their mild laxative effect gently aids digestion, ensuring a comfortable and soothing experience.

Lemongrass: The Refreshing Digestive Tonic

With its refreshing and citrusy notes, Lemongrass is more than just a flavour enhancer. It serves as a digestive tonic, improving digestion and reducing symptoms of bloating and discomfort. Its carminative properties help expel gas from the intestines, relieving abdominal pain and promoting overall digestive well-being.

Senna Leaves: Nature's Gentle Laxative

Senna Leaves are a natural and gentle laxative, making them a thoughtful addition to the Digestive Harmony Tea. They work by stimulating bowel movements, relieving constipation and ensuring smooth digestion. Including Senna Leaves in the blend supports regularity and contributes to maintaining a clean and healthy digestive tract.

Ajwain: The Potent Digestive Stimulant

Ajwain, also known as carom seeds, is a potent digestive stimulant. Its active enzymes enhance the digestive system's functioning, effectively combating indigestion and acidity. The slightly spicy flavour of Ajwain adds depth to the tea while contributing to its overall digestive benefits.

Water Quality and Temperature

The journey to a perfect cup of tea begins with water—the purer, the better. Use fresh, filtered water to ensure the tea flavours are not compromised. For Digestive Harmony Tea, the ideal water temperature is just below boiling, around 85°C to 90°C (185°F to 194°F). Water that's too hot may destroy the delicate compounds in the herbs, while water that's not hot enough may not extract the full spectrum of flavours and benefits.

Quantity of Tea

The strength of the tea is a personal preference, but a good starting point is to use about one teaspoon of the Digestive Harmony Tea blend per cup (250 ml or 8 oz of water). This can be adjusted based on your taste and the desired intensity of the herbal effects.

Steeping Time

Patience is key when it comes to steeping Digestive Harmony Tea. Allow the tea to steep for about 5 to 7 minutes. This duration ensures that the water fully extracts the flavours and therapeutic properties of the herbs. Keeping a close eye on the steeping time is crucial; if it is too short, you'll miss the depth of the flavours; if it is too long, the tea may become overly strong or bitter.

Serving Suggestions

Digestive Harmony Tea is best enjoyed in its pure form to appreciate the intricate flavours and benefits of the herbs. However, if you prefer a touch of sweetness, consider adding a teaspoon of honey, which is soothing for the throat and can complement the herbal flavours. Avoid adding milk, as it may interfere with the digestive benefits of the herbs.
